URLSearchParams Firefox 44+, Opera 36+, Edge 17+, Safari 10.3+ and Chrome 49+ support the URLSearchParams API: Chrome Announcement and details Op... Use only for queries that have the same parameters every time the app is used. Found inside – Page 535Google Tools to Add Power to Your JavaScript Michael Bolin ... plovr will find the config specified by the id in the query parameters (which is hello-world ... Found insideThese parameters allow us to fine-tune the results that are returned to us. ... for tweets by passing the query parameter q with a value set to Dublin. C#; C# Script; Java; JavaScript; PowerShell; Python; The following example shows a C# function that looks for a name parameter either in the query string or the body of the HTTP request. How to build query string with Javascript, Build query string from parameters object. In this article I’m going to present how to get a URL parameter with JavaScript. Loaders can be synchronous or asynchronous. 5346. URL query parameters can be easily modified using URLSearchParams and History interfaces: Ever need to get query string parameters in JavaScript? search ) Found inside – Page 13-36As we discussed in the previous chapter, adding query parameters to arbitrary URLs such as here will break if the URL already includes query parameters. const searchParams = new URLSearchParams(dat... URLSearchParams.toString() Returns a string containing a query string suitable for use in a URL. If you're using jQuery, you can use a library, such as jQuery BBQ: Back Button & Query Library . ...jQuery BBQ provides a full .deparam() method... As in the introduction above, this is one of … Find centralized, trusted content and collaborate around the technologies you use most. forEach () method gets name-value pair of all parameters present. Next, it gets passed to url.parse which parses out the various elements of the URL (NOTE: the second parameter is a boolean stating whether the method should parse the query string, so we set it to true). Found inside – Page 35The Stripe API uses the query parameters ?limit=10&starting_after=20. Meta information is provided in the response body, such as the has_more boolean ... If I use jQuery.param() on the data in the original question, then the code is simply: For more complicated examples, inputs and outputs, see the jQuery.param() documentation. The querySelector() method returns the first element that matches a specified CSS selector(s) in the document. The location search property in JavaScript returns the query string part of a URL. Edit / Update a Parameter. How do I include these parameters in my get request? Finding last iteration in for in loop javascript, how to build a valid url inside my javascript. In this article I will explain with an example, how to redirect to another Page with QueryString Parameters using JavaScript. By using our site, you But you can also get query string parameters from URL to client-side. Found insideQuery Parameters as Modifiers While nouns are significant parts of the URL, andverbs relate to HTTP actions, they do not tell the whole story. URL PARAMS OBJECT. The URL API is a clean interface for building and validating URLs with JavaScript. To get a query string you can access the search property of the location object: Assuming that the value of the location.search is: To work with the query string, you can use the URLSearchParams object. Zabba has provided in a comment on the currently accepted answer a suggestion that to me is the best solution: use jQuery.param() . If I use jQu... var2: 'value2' The jsonp and jsonpCallback properties of the settings passed to $.ajax() can be used to specify, respectively, the name of the query string parameter and the name of the JSONP callback function. GET query parameters in an URL are just a string of key-value pairs connected with the symbol &. This should do the job: const createQueryParams = params => Find substring within a string in JavaScript 1) Using indexOf The indexOf returns the index of a character or string if it present in the original string, otherwise... 2) Using Regular Expression The request instance provides a field called query and by accessing it, you’ll receive an object with the parsed query parameters from your request’s URL. First of all, you are not encoding the keys. The values of query parameters should be percent-encoded. Asking for help, clarification, or responding to other answers. Lines 30 to 32 set up a method to clear all column filters with one click. Roshambo on snipplr.com has a simple script to achieve this described in Get URL Parameters with jQuery | Improved . With his script you also easi... Zabba has provided in a comment on the currently accepted answer a suggestion that to me is the best solution: use jQuery.param(). Let’s first have a look at how the two are structured. Query parameters. As a JavaScript developer, you'll often need to construct URLs and query string parameters. If you're not, though, you really should because they are heaven. generate link and share the link here. Found inside – Page 51Accessing query parameters server.route({ method: 'GET', path:'/hello', handler: function (request, reply) { // read template and compile using context ... Simple example about CouchJS in userspace for example with Browser? This document discusses all of the parameters you can specify in the query string of the script loading URL when loading the Maps JavaScript API . It's traditionally been so difficult but now you can do: and if you care about the difference between ?query=true and #hash=true then you can use the Arg.query() and Arg.hash() methods. Spread the love Related Posts How to Use URL Parameters and Query Strings With React RouterReact is a library for creating front-end views. Found insideThe media query does not require that a smart phone or tablet be in use, only that the view port of the page is within the query parameters. 2695. Finally, we access the .query property, which returns us a nice, friendly JavaScript object with our query string data. Does the FAA limit plane passengers to have no more than two carry-on luggage? search with query parameter in javascript; get query string jac; const paramsString = window.location.search not work; const paramsString = window.location.search; grab query string params; javascript search query; query string html javascript; how to extract query strings javascript; javascript api get string value; url query parameters javascript Found insideEndpoint A: searching recipes I need to extend the route created previously to allow an optional query string parameter cuisine and then use that ... Found insideFurther, JavaScript concatenation required query parameters included as part of the cache key, a long expiry, and support for edge compression. query parameters are name=johh&dept=sales. Why remove query strings? So, there are we pass one parameter in the JavaScript function using the Html button onClick function. SQL Query to Add Email Validation Using Only One Query, Perl | Passing Complex Parameters to a Subroutine. For query string parameters to work as described in the example above with the languages, you must use the & character as the delimiter between query string parameters. Here you assign the … If the selector matches an ID in document that is used several times (Note that … Summary: in this tutorial, you will learn how to use the URLSearchParams to get query string parameters in JavaScript. return query So you want to send params object within the third argument: The server should return valid JavaScript that passes the JSON response into the callback function. Java Program to Illustrate a Method Without Parameters and Return Type, Java Program to Illustrate a Method without Parameters But with Return Type, Java Program to Illustrate a Method with 2 Parameters and without Return Type. How to check whether a string contains a substring in JavaScript? Source: I've later realized that it's actually a slightly different version of @manav's response below. To learn more, see our tips on writing great answers. We need to get the query string portion of our URL. Loaders can be configured with an options object (using query parameters to set options is still supported but has been deprecated). It does not perform type checking based on passed in JavaScript function. hapi v17 I am not able to pass NUMBER parameters to this proc, it throws this error: Language JAVASCRIPT does not support type 'NUMBER(38,0)' for argument or return type. We can also work with multiple parameters inside a single query. Found insideA Simple Guide for the Not-so-Simple JavaScript Concepts, Libraries, Tools, and Frameworks ... detail.html page and passes the id as a query parameter. Have a look at the MDN article about window.location.. To return all the matches, use the querySelectorAll() method instead. Download Free Files API. How can a 9mm square antenna pick up GPS? To do this in JavaScript we can either check window.location.search property or use Regex to check the current URL. In this era of off-the-shelf programming, your best bet is to set your project up using a dependency manager (npm). I'm not seeing any measurement/wave function collapse issue in quantum mechanics. You can also later freely call. The rest parameter syntax allows us to represent an indefinite number of arguments as an array. How to calculate the number of days between two dates in javascript? To access the value of the query inside the browser, using JavaScript, we have a special API called URLSearchParam, supported by all modern browsers Here is how we can use it: const params = new URLSearchParams (window. How to pass query parameters with a routerLink ? Found inside – Page 509Leveraging Modern JavaScript Frameworks Philip Japikse, ... Also, note that given the route parameters and query parameters by cause race conditions among ... @troelskn, good point... although in this case, someone would have to be extending Object.prototype to break it, which is a pretty bad idea to start with. This tells WebAPI to fill the model from the query parameters. For example, for {a: 1, b: 2} it would return [['a', 1], ['b', 2]]. Why do the enemies have finite aggro ranges? index.html Reference: StackOverflow - How do we update URL or query strings using javascript/jQuery without reloading the page? How To Add Google Translate Button On Your Webpage? Found inside – Page 198... a local context page and specify the trusted target (js/addPublicLocalUri.js): MSApp. ... be especially careful when the URI contains query parameters. The way to achieve this is through Web.Page. Note: The querySelector() method only returns the first element that matches the specified selectors. Get Query Parameters From a URL in JavaScript. How to run a function when the page is loaded in JavaScript ? .map(k => `${k}=${encodeURI(params[k])}`)... Queries based on preset input, for example, a drop-down list of US states. Found insideThese query parameters will not be discussed much in this book, but you'll see an awful lot of them when you're visiting websites. If a function changes an argument's value, it does not change the parameter's original value. A function definition's last parameter can be prefixed with "..." (three U+002E FULL STOP characters), which will cause all remaining (user supplied) parameters to be placed within a "standard" JavaScript array. StackOverflow is full of lengthy custom functions changing value of a specific URL query parameter either with pure Javascript or jQuery, while nowadays it is a really simple task. hapi v17 How do I include a JavaScript file in another JavaScript file? There are two types of parameters that you can pass in your request: API-specific parameters - define properties of your search, like the search expression, number of results, language etc. The picture above shows what the address bar looks like after the user clicks a link in Feedburner. the query string) of the URL. In javascript , these are retrieved using. The request instance provides a field called query and by accessing it, you’ll receive an object with the parsed query parameters from your request’s URL. We've just released arg.js , a project aimed at solving this problem once and for all. It's traditionally been so difficult but now you can do: v... How to Draw a Half Moon using HTML and CSS? Found inside – Page 54The QueryTask is constructed with a URL parameter pointing to a single layer in a map service. The number of results returned from a successful query is ... Come write articles for us and get featured, Learn and code with the best industry experts. Higher-order functions and common patterns for asynchronous code. Many HTTP clients, browsers, and tools (such as the Graph Explorer) will help you with this.If a query is failing, one possible cause is failure to encode the query parameter … How to add a parameter to the URL in JavaScript ? getAll () method gets all values of a multi-valued parameter. Just like to revisit this almost 10 year old question. The query string is a property of the Location object named "search.". However, the search property includes the "?" character at the beginning of the URL query string, which is not normally required. This is why the code carries out a substring operation to remove the first character. To do that, we create a link, assign our URL as it’s href value, and then grab the search portion (ie. Also, you should use. Splitting a String into Substrings: split(), Locating a Substring Backward: lastIndexOf(), Extracting a Substring from a String: substring(), Removing Whitespaces from Both Ends: trim(), Check If Every Element Passes a Test: every(), Check If At Least One Element Passes a Test: some(), Concatenating Array Elements Into a String: join(), How to Check if an Array Contains a Value in Javascript, How to Check If a Variable is an Array in JavaScript. Some examples of cacheable queries: Queries that fetch statistics or features on app load. By using queryencoder, you can have some nice-to-have options, such custom date formatters, nested objects and decide if a val: true will be just value or value=true. function getQueryVariable(variable) { var query = window.location.search.substring(1); var vars = query.split("&"); for (var i=0;i
Tom Riddle Sr Raises Tom Riddle Jr Fanfiction,
Minnesota Vs California Quality Of Life,
Marvel Legends Target Exclusive,
Bts Reaction To You Being Stubborn,
Jay-z And Nas Album Release Dates,
Cinnamon Brown Hair Color Schwarzkopf,
Panasonic Hdd Recorder Manual,
What Size Throw Pillow For Twin Bed,
Clinique Long Last Lipstick Discontinued,
Barge Hire Carrick-on-shannon,